Offers Virtual Services
Santa MetroWest
-
Framingham, MA
-
Santa Claus
-
17 miles from Cambridge
-
63 Verified Bookings
Michelle said “Don't think twice about hiring Santa Bob! He is worth every dime and more! He made our family Christmas party pure magic. He told stories, he taught lessons,…”